Maanga
MPronunciation
maː-anga
English Translation
1. A ray of light penetrating through cracks or holes in a wall or window. 2. An opening in a wall allowing light to enter or pass through
Example Usage
Swahili:
"Jua liliingia kwa maanga ya ukuta."
English:
"The sun entered through the crack in the wall."
